Abstract
This article illustrates one possible approach to design algorithms solving different combinatorial optimization problems. The main idea is in implementing accelerated probabilistic modeling algorithm into genetic algorithm scheme as mutation operator. Proposed novel hybrid algorithm was tested on a number of benchmark problems, results comparison was made.
